Received my new servo and servo saver just a moment ago. Put the servo saver on. Servo saver was lined up correctly so I take it off and the entire thing came apart and the spring went flying!

I managed to put it all back together but worried it may fail when in use. Obvously the screw with some threadlock will hold it in place.

It actuall arrive with a gap like in the photos, but when I compare it to the stock one, it appears this has a gap as well. Should I send this back and get the Kimborough one and mod it? or is it fine to put this back in and finish the job?

Photo below, any advice is greatly appreciated

They are designed to come apart so you can replace the spring, so as long as you got it back together right it should not be an issue. I had the same thing happen to one of my Traxxas servo savers but once I finally got it back together it's been trucking along great for like 7 or 8 months.

Last query on this is regarding lining up the servo saver. the only way I can get it to line up straight is to adjust the setting on the remote like shown in the photo. Is this normal? If I set the remote to the centre for ST setting the servo saver does not sit in the centre. Is there something wrong with the servo saver or what I have done is correct?

Nothing wrong with anything, I've only ever had 1 servo ever that was actually centered at 0. On my DX5C the average is 25 clicks one way or the other.
